system administrator roles and responsibilities pdf

system administrator roles and responsibilities pdf

A System Administrator plays a central role in managing and maintaining an organization’s IT infrastructure, ensuring smooth operation of computer systems, networks, and services. They are responsible for installing, configuring, and maintaining hardware and software, while also providing technical support to users. This role is crucial for modern organizations, as it ensures data security, system uptime, and overall efficiency.

1.1 Overview of System Administration

System administration encompasses the management and maintenance of computer systems, networks, and infrastructure to ensure optimal performance and reliability. It involves installing, configuring, and upgrading hardware and software, as well as monitoring system health and security. Administrators are responsible for troubleshooting issues, managing user access, and ensuring data integrity. This role is critical for maintaining operational efficiency, safeguarding sensitive information, and providing technical support to end-users. Effective system administration requires a deep understanding of operating systems, network protocols, and security best practices. It serves as the backbone of IT operations, enabling organizations to function smoothly in an increasingly digital world.

1.2 Importance of System Administrators in IT Infrastructure

System administrators are indispensable in maintaining the integrity and efficiency of an organization’s IT infrastructure. They ensure seamless operation of servers, networks, and databases, which are critical for business continuity. By managing system security, they protect sensitive data from breaches and cyber threats. Their role in troubleshooting and resolving technical issues minimizes downtime, ensuring productivity remains unaffected. Additionally, system administrators optimize system performance, enabling organizations to adapt to technological advancements. Their expertise in installing and configuring hardware/software ensures scalability and reliability. Overall, they serve as the backbone of IT infrastructure, playing a vital role in supporting organizational goals and maintaining competitive advantage in a technology-driven environment.

Key Responsibilities of a System Administrator

System administrators are responsible for installing and configuring systems, managing networks, ensuring security, troubleshooting issues, and maintaining IT infrastructure to support organizational operations effectively.

2.1 Installing and Configuring Hardware and Software

System administrators are responsible for the installation and configuration of both hardware and software components. This includes deploying servers, workstations, and peripheral devices, ensuring they meet organizational requirements. They verify hardware compatibility with existing systems and install necessary drivers or firmware. For software, administrators deploy operating systems, applications, and tools, configuring settings to optimize performance and security. They also ensure proper licensing and adhere to vendor guidelines. Regular updates and patches are applied to maintain system integrity and functionality. These tasks are critical to ensuring a stable and efficient IT environment, enabling smooth organizational operations.

  • Installing and configuring operating systems and applications.
  • Ensuring hardware and software compatibility.
  • Applying updates and patches for security and performance.

2.2 Managing and Maintaining Network Systems

System administrators are tasked with managing and maintaining network systems to ensure optimal performance and security. This involves monitoring network infrastructure, including routers, switches, and firewalls, to prevent downtime. They configure network devices, implement security protocols, and troubleshoot connectivity issues. Additionally, administrators ensure network scalability to accommodate organizational growth. Regular audits and performance checks are conducted to identify bottlenecks and improve efficiency. They also manage user access controls and implement measures to safeguard against cyber threats, such as intrusion detection systems. Effective network management is crucial for maintaining seamless communication and data flow within the organization.

  • Monitoring network performance and security.
  • Configuring and troubleshooting network devices.
  • Ensuring network scalability and security.

2.3 Ensuring System Security and Compliance

System administrators play a critical role in ensuring the security and compliance of organizational systems. This involves implementing robust security protocols, conducting regular audits, and maintaining up-to-date antivirus and firewall systems. They also manage user access controls, ensuring that only authorized personnel can access sensitive data. Compliance with industry regulations, such as GDPR or HIPAA, is a key responsibility, requiring administrators to stay informed about legal and regulatory changes. Additionally, they monitor for potential vulnerabilities and address them promptly to prevent breaches. Regular security training for users is often coordinated by system administrators to foster a culture of security awareness within the organization.

  • Implementing and enforcing security policies.
  • Conducting regular system audits and vulnerability assessments.
  • Maintaining compliance with industry regulations.
  • Providing security awareness training for users.

2.4 Troubleshooting and Resolving Technical Issues

  • Diagnosing and resolving hardware and software issues.
  • Addressing network connectivity and system performance problems.
  • Collaborating with users to understand and resolve technical difficulties.
  • Documenting solutions for future reference.

Essential Duties and Tasks

System administrators monitor system performance, conduct regular backups, and provide technical support to users. They optimize resources, ensure reliability, and collaborate with IT teams to maintain efficiency.

3.1 Monitoring and Optimizing System Performance

System administrators continuously monitor system performance to ensure optimal operation. They analyze logs, identify bottlenecks, and implement optimizations to enhance speed and efficiency. Regular audits and upgrades are conducted to maintain peak performance, ensuring minimal downtime and maximal productivity. By leveraging monitoring tools, they proactively address issues before they escalate, ensuring reliable service delivery. This role is critical in maintaining user satisfaction and organizational efficiency, as smooth system operation directly impacts productivity and business continuity.

3.2 Conducting Regular Backups and Data Recovery

System administrators are responsible for implementing robust backup strategies to safeguard critical data. They schedule and perform regular backups, ensuring data integrity and availability. In case of data loss, they execute recovery procedures to restore systems and information promptly. This involves testing backup solutions, maintaining backup schedules, and ensuring data redundancy. Additionally, they develop disaster recovery plans to minimize downtime during emergencies. By managing backups and recovery processes, system administrators play a vital role in protecting organizational assets and ensuring business continuity. Their efforts prevent data loss and enable quick recovery, which is essential for maintaining operational efficiency and user trust.

3.3 Providing Technical Support to Users

System administrators are often the primary point of contact for users facing technical issues. They provide timely and effective support to resolve problems related to hardware, software, and network connectivity. This includes troubleshooting login issues, configuring devices, and addressing application errors. Additionally, they offer guidance on best practices for using systems securely and efficiently. By resolving user issues promptly, system administrators ensure uninterrupted productivity and maintain user satisfaction. They also document common problems and solutions to improve future support processes. This role is essential for fostering a smooth and efficient working environment, making technical support a cornerstone of their responsibilities.

Advanced Roles and Specializations

Advanced system administrators specialize in managing virtualization, cloud systems, and automation tools. They implement complex solutions, ensuring scalability and efficiency, while optimizing IT infrastructure for future demands.

4.1 Managing Virtualization and Cloud Systems

System administrators specializing in virtualization and cloud systems oversee the deployment and management of virtual machines and cloud-based infrastructure. They ensure optimal performance, scalability, and security. Key responsibilities include configuring virtual networks, managing storage solutions, and monitoring cloud resources. They also handle migration of applications to cloud platforms, ensuring minimal downtime and seamless integration. Additionally, they implement automation tools to streamline operations and reduce manual intervention. Their expertise in virtualization technologies like VMware and Hyper-V, as well as cloud platforms such as AWS and Azure, is crucial for maintaining efficient and secure IT environments. This role requires continuous learning to adapt to evolving cloud technologies and best practices.

4.2 Implementing Automation and Scripting Solutions

System administrators often leverage automation and scripting to streamline repetitive tasks, enhance efficiency, and reduce human error. They design and implement automated solutions for deployment, configuration, and monitoring of systems. Scripting languages like Python, PowerShell, and Bash are commonly used to create tools for tasks such as backups, user account management, and system updates. Automation also enables real-time monitoring and alerting, ensuring proactive issue resolution. By implementing these solutions, administrators can scale operations, maintain consistency, and improve overall system reliability. This role requires strong problem-solving skills and the ability to adapt scripts to meet evolving organizational needs, ensuring seamless integration with existing infrastructure and workflows.

Leave a Reply